IR Imaging Systems - MP150 Series Infrared Linescanners

Raytek - Infrared Line Scanner

Infrared line scanner designed for use in highly demanding industrial environments provides accurate temperature images of moving objects. This multi-point measurement is achieved by a rotating optical system, which collects infrared radiation at up to 1024 points within a 90º field-of-view. The motorized mirror scans at rates up to 150 lines per second.
